Conversion Formula for Centimeter Per Minute to Knot
The formula of conversion of Centimeter Per Minute to Knot is very simple. To convert Centimeter Per Minute to Knot, we can use this simple formula:
1 Centimeter Per Minute = 0.000323975 Knot
1 Knot = 3,086.6578266844 Centimeter Per Minute
One Centimeter Per Minute is equal to 0.000323975 Knot. So, we need to multiply the number of Centimeter Per Minute by 0.000323975 to get the no of Knot. This formula helps when we need to change the measurements from Centimeter Per Minute to Knot

Details for Knot (Modern Nautical Speed Unit)
Introduction : A knot is a specialized unit of speed used in maritime and aeronautical contexts, equal to one nautical mile per hour. It simplifies navigation calculations and has been standardized globally for ships and aircraft.
History & Origin : The term originates from old log-line systems where knots were tied at fixed intervals on a rope thrown into the sea. The number of knots that passed over time helped estimate speed. It was formalized in navigation practices in the 17th century.
Current Use : Still the standard in maritime and aeronautical industries worldwide. It’s used in ship speeds, air traffic control, meteorology, and marine navigation systems, particularly where nautical miles are the standard distance unit.
